Peña Briame
Peña Briame is a peak in Cervera de Pisuerga, Palencia, Castile and León and has an elevation of 1,829 metres. Peña Briame is situated nearby to the locality Pradocollado, as well as near Traviesas.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Valdecebollas
Peak
Photo: Rodelar,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Valdecebollas Peak is an elevation of the Montaña Palentina, in the foothills of the Cantabrian mountain range, in the orographic knot of La Cebollera, or massif of Valdecebollas.

Celada de Roblecedo
Hamlet
Celada de Roblecedo is a town in the province of Palencia, in Castille and León, northern Spain. It is in the south part of Sierra de Híjar and 15 km from Cervera de Pisuerga, the municipal capital, in the region of Palencia Mountain.
